Abstract

PURPOSE:To secure safe concealment of a dust layer by laying fireproof sheet members over the surface of an existing wall covered with the dust layer with one part of each sheet member overlapped, and by bonding them with water- permeable adhesive. CONSTITUTION:To the surface of an existing wall 1 covered with a dust layer 2, fireproof sheet members 3, with a part of each sheet member overlapped each other, are laid and bonded each other with water permeable adhesion. As the sheet member 3 can be simply stuck to the dust layer 2 with the adhesive, dust dispersion is hardly to occur when bonding of the sheet members 3 is made. When fixing holding-down plates 5 to the sheet members afterward with bolts, dust will not fall on to workers even by vibrations generated by a drill or the like at drilling the holes for the bolts as the surface of the dust layer is covered with the sheet members. Thereby, a safety work for fixing the holding-down plates can be achieved.

[Detailed Description of the Invention] [Industrial Application Field] The present invention provides a method for spraying asbestos on a surface, such as a layer, etc.
The present invention relates to a concealment method that is applied to an existing wall having a dust layer on its surface to prevent scattering of dust generated from the dust layer.

[Prior Art] Recently, the carcinogenicity of asbestos dust has become a social problem, and as a preventive measure, a coating agent has been sprayed onto the asbestos layer to form a coating layer to prevent the dust from scattering.

[Problems to be solved by the invention] However, with the conventional method, dust is easily scattered when the coating agent is sprayed, which not only has a negative impact on the health of workers, but also has a thin coating layer that may cause damage. There was a problem in that the parts were easily worn out and dust could be scattered into the building from the damaged or worn parts.

SUMMARY OF THE INVENTION The present invention is intended to solve the above-mentioned problems, and its purpose is to provide a concealing method that is safe and can reliably conceal a dust layer.

The present invention involves partially overlapping fire-resistant sheet materials (3) on the surface of an existing wall (for example, a ceiling wall 1) that has a dust layer (for example, a sprayed layer of asbestos 2) on the surface, while water permeable. It is characterized in that it is bonded with an adhesive having properties.

Further, the sheet material used is preferably a sheet material having both sound absorbing and heat insulating properties.

Furthermore, if the bonding force of the adhesive is insufficient, a presser plate (5) is passed over the surface of the previously bonded sheet material, and this presser plate is driven into the existing wall through the dust layer. Bolt (6)
It is best to fix it with

[Function] In the present invention, since the sheet material (3) may be adhered to the surface of the dust layer (2) with an adhesive, dust is unlikely to scatter when the sheet material (3) is joined.

Also, when fixing the holding plate (5) with the bolts (6) later, the surface of the dust layer is covered with the sheet material first, so
Even if vibrations are applied by a drill or the like when drilling holes for bolts, the worker is not exposed to dust, and the presser plate can be safely fixed.

The sheet material 3 has fire resistance, preferably a relatively thin rectangular plate made of foamed polyethylene, which has sound absorption and heat insulation properties in addition to fire resistance, and has some degree of flexibility. Things are good. Further, the sheet material 3 is not limited to a foamed material, and may be made of aluminum foil or the like.

The adhesive layer 4 is made of a water-permeable adhesive (for example, a mixed resin such as an acrylic resin and a latex resin),
When fixing the sheet material 3, a relatively thick adhesive may be applied to the back surface of the sheet material 3, and the adhesive surface may be bonded to the surface of the sprayed asbestos layer 2, or a similar adhesive may be applied to the back surface of the sheet material 3. After applying an adhesive in advance, a release paper (not shown) may be pasted on the adhesive surface, and the release paper may be peeled off and bonded at the site, and the latter structure is adopted here. Alternatively, the adhesive in a solution state may be applied or sprayed onto the surface of the sprayed layer 2 of asbestos, and the sheet material 3 may be applied or bonded to the coated or sprayed surface. The reason why the adhesive is made water permeable is to infiltrate the asbestos sprayed layer 2 and harden its surface to strengthen the adhesive force. By curing on the surface of the sprayed layer 2, the effect of preventing scattering of asbestos dust can be expected at the same time.

The presser plate 5 is a long flat plate extruded from aluminum, but of course it may be made of other metals or may be made of wood. Further, at the corner between the ceiling wall 1 and the side wall 7, a corner metal fitting 8, which is a long angle member, is used.

Next, to explain the construction procedure, first peel off the backing paper (not shown) etc. of the sheet material 3 and apply the adhesive surface to the sprayed layer 2 of the ceiling wall 1.
Press and adhere to the surface of. As a result, the adhesive slightly penetrates into the asbestos spray layer 2 and joins the back surface of the sheet material 3 to the surface of the spray layer 2.

Next, when joining adjacent sheet materials 3, as shown in FIG. Then, while partially overlapping the ends of the sheet material 3 (II) to be joined next, apply the sprayed layer 2.
Press and adhere to the surface of. In this way, the next sheet material 3 (m...) is adhered in sequence over the entire surface of the sprayed layer 2 (FIG. 2). Furthermore, even if there is a seam between adjacent sheet materials 3 in the front-rear direction in the figure, they are bonded together while partially overlapping their ends.

For the sheet material 3 at the four corners of the ceiling wall l, the sheet material 3 is bent into an L shape along the corner by utilizing its flexibility, and the other end portion 3' is bent along the surface of the side wall 7. Glue together (Figure 3). This can prevent asbestos dust from scattering from the four corners of the ceiling wall l.

In this way, once the sheet materials 3 are bonded over the entire surface of the sprayed layer 2 of the ceiling wall 1, presser plates 5 are placed on the surface of each sheet material 3 at appropriate intervals vertically and horizontally in order to supplement the adhesive force of the adhesive layer 4. Pass through the sheet material 3 and blow 1 layer 2 from the bottom surface at appropriate intervals along the presser plate 5, and drive the ports 6 into the ceiling wall l to fix them (Figure 1.2). .

In addition, when driving Porto 6, use a drill (not shown).
A hole (not shown) through which the port 6 passes must be made in the ceiling wall l using a screwdriver or the like. At that time, vibrations from the drill will be applied to the sprayed layer 2, and there is a risk that asbestos dust will be scattered.
Because asbestos dust is not sprinkled on the workers from above, construction work can be carried out safely.

Incidentally, if the presser plate 5 is insufficient or if it is desired to decorate the ceiling, a suspended ceiling (not shown) may be constructed under the sheet material 3. In this way, even when constructing a suspended ceiling, the work can be carried out safely because the sheet material 3 is laid down first.

In the embodiment shown in the drawings, it is sufficient to join the sheet material 3 to the ceiling wall 1, or if asbestos is sprayed onto a side wall indoors or outdoors, the sheet material 3 may be joined to the wall surface. .

[Effects of the Invention] As explained above, according to the present invention, it is possible to safely and easily perform construction on a dust-generating wall, and even after construction,
Since the sheet materials overlap each other, the effect of hiding dust is high.

Moreover, since the sheet material has fire resistance, the fire resistance effect of asbestos is not impaired.

Furthermore, if a sheet material that has not only fire resistance but also sound absorption and heat insulation properties is used, the sound absorption and heat insulation effects of asbestos will not be impaired.
